Bean to cup machines extract the taste from freshly ground whole coffee beans. This gives a richer and fuller-bodied flavor that can't be replicated by pre-ground coffee. They're also more environmentally friendly than pods which often contain plastic or other unnecessary ingredients.

They come with a hopper that is filled with the user's preferred beans, which are then automatically ground to the right level of coarseness to make the beverage they want to make. The machine tamps down the coffee grounds before forcing hot water at high pressure through them to release the flavours of the beans. The coffee liquid is then dispensed into the mug chosen by the customer.
